
The Conn EP655 is a modern Bb euphonium that is consistently designed for practical suitability - for use in training, in music clubs and in ensembles. CG Conn is one of the most traditional names in American brass instrument making; The EP655 is the result of this experience in a contemporary, robust design.
The 14.5 mm / 16.8 mm (0.570″ / 0.660″) double bore is a clever design for an ensemble instrument: the narrower lower area ensures focused response and stable intonation, the wider upper area gives the sound volume and warmth. The 280 mm / 11″ brass bell delivers a balanced, sustaining sound that fits well in wind orchestras and ensembles.
Four valves - three in top action, one in side action - cover the full range of the euphonium. The stainless steel valves are designed for durability and consistent response. Gold brass leadpipe and nickel silver outer slides round off the material concept.
